Which of the following statements best explains why societies passed worker safety laws following the Industrial Revolution?A. To allow poor children to work to support their families
B. To encourage workers to learn more about socialism
C. To improve the quality of life for poor workers
D. To strictly follow the ideals of laissez-faire capitalism

Answers

Answer 1
Answer:

Answer:

C. To improve the quality of life for poor workers

Explanation:

People who really needed the money would many times submit themselves to miserable jobs in dangerous and horrible situations. Many times, those jobs caused serious accidents with permanent damage to the workers. Eventually, after tragedies had occurred, laws were passed to protect the workers.

The effect of Alvar Nuñez Cabeza de Vaca’s work “La Relación” was to drive the Spanish to __________.

Answers

Answer:

try to locate the vast stores of gold in the North American interior

Explanation:

In his report to the Viceroy of Mexico City, he claimed to have seen evidence of gold and silver in the mountains of northwestern Mexico, which renewed interest in the lost seven cities of Cíbola

During what year was FIDE established?

Answers

in 1924 FIDE was established
FIDE was founded in Paris, France, on July 20, 1924

This is for my US history class What does pull factor mean ?
And what does push factor mean ?

Answers

Answer:

And what does push factor mean ?

push factors are those that encourage a population to leave its home

What does pull factor mean ?

pull factors are those that draw a population to another area or place.
